Microchip Technology's DSPIC33CH512MP206-E/MR
Introducing the DSPIC33CH512MP206-E/MR, an advanced digital signal controller (DSC) from Microchip Technology, designed to meet the demanding requirements of high-performance embedded applications. This microcontroller is part of Microchip's dsPIC33CH family and is tailored for dual-core configurations, making it an ideal solution for applications requiring complex algorithms and control processes.
The DSPIC33CH512MP206-E/MR features a unique architecture with a Master core and a Slave core, each capable of operating independently or in tandem for optimized performance. The Master core is designed for handling the user interface and higher-level decision-making processes, while the Slave core focuses on executing time-critical control code. This division of labor allows for efficient multitasking and improved system performance.
Key specifications of the DSPIC33CH512MP206-E/MR include:
- CPU Speed: Both cores run at up to 70 MIPS, providing the computational power necessary for complex algorithms and fast control loops.
- Flash Memory: The device is equipped with 512 KB of flash memory, offering ample space for application code and data storage.
- RAM: It boasts 48 KB of RAM, facilitating smooth and efficient data processing and task management.
- Digital I/O Pins: The DSC comes with numerous digital I/O pins, enabling versatile interfacing with external devices and systems.
- Advanced Peripherals: It includes advanced peripherals such as high-speed PWMs, ADCs, and communication interfaces like UART, SPI, and I2C, which are essential for real-time control applications.
- Operating Voltage: The operating voltage range of 3.0V to 3.6V ensures compatibility with a variety of power supplies and systems.
- Package: The DSPIC33CH512MP206-E/MR is available in a 64-pin QFN package, which is suitable for space-constrained applications.
